## Alert deduplicator — limits & quotas

Bellcurve dedup collapses alerts sharing a fingerprint within a rolling window. Per-team quotas prevent one noisy service from exhausting the shared suppression cache. Exceeding a quota drops to pass-through mode (no dedup) rather than dropping alerts. Windows, cache sizes, and quota ceilings are defined by the following constants.

tuning table, kawep-tawif:
CAPS = {
    "olidor": 80,
    "belion": 7,
    "quenys": 225,
    "druox": 839,
    "fraath": 482,
}

ShrinkRay handles batch image resizing for release asset pipelines. Each release channel uses a dedicated service account; do not reuse personal credentials. The `shrinkray-releases` account has write access to the artifact cache and nothing else. Rotate at every major release cut. Quotas: 10k images/hour, enforced server-side. Failures due to quota exhaustion retry automatically after 15 minutes. Before cutting a release, confirm the account is active in the Permatrix console. Authenticate the CLI with the key below.

API key for bageg-kajef: vxb2-ss

Overall attainment was 96% of target. The Calverton branch led with 112%, credited to strong uptake of the Merrow service bundle. Daxbridge underperformed at 78%; staffing gaps and a delayed pricing update were the main factors. Branch managers should submit corrected pipeline figures before the next review cycle and note that incentive weightings will change next quarter. The confidential business-planning note from regional leadership appears immediately below.

management briefing: Kasaelox Logistics plans to raise the Druath list price by 25 percent in September.